Situated in the heart of Liverpool City Centre, this stylish two-bedroom apartment offers the perfect balance of comfort, convenience, and contemporary design.
Located on Henry Street, moments from the vibrant Ropewalks and Baltic Triangle districts, this property is ideal for young professionals, sharers, or investors looking for a prime city address.
The property is bursting with character, offering a unique split-level living space with two functional living spaces.
The second bedroom is a mezzanine set within the top of the block, looking over a large multi-functional reception room. The kitchen has plenty of storage and space for food preparation. The primary living room opens out onto a balcony space, perfect for enjoying a coffee in the mornings.
Situated on Henry Street in the heart of Liverpool, this apartment offers unparalleled access to the city’s best shopping, dining, and entertainment. Just minutes from Liverpool ONE, Bold Street, and the Baltic Triangle, residents enjoy a vibrant urban lifestyle with excellent transport links, cultural attractions, and nightlife all on their doorstep. Ideal for city living, commuting, or enjoying Liverpool’s creative and historic hubs.
